THE ROLE & SCHEDULE

  • We are looking for coaches with an athletic or coaching background who ideally have experience coaching kids ages walking to 11 years old
  • KidStrong Coach would focus on coaching children on brain, physical, and character development that stems from evolving monthly curriculum
  • Ideal candidates must also be comfortable speaking to parents/guardians regarding “the why” behind the KidStrong curriculum
  • Our classes run typically weekdays 9am -11am and evenings 3pm until 7 pm, and weekends are typically from 8am through 3:30pm
  • Opportunity for a flexible work schedule depending on studio needs.
  • Additional opportunity to increase scheduled hours through private party coaching hours.
  • Prior experience as a pediatric OT/PT is a plus, but not required!

Coach Responsibilities

  • Coach class sizes of 6 to 15 children, age groups range from roughly 12 months old to 11 years old
  • Teach the KidStrong curriculum as provided by the HQ programming team
  • Must be able to ensure classes both start and end on schedule and follow the appropriate pace of curriculum
  • Greet students as well as the parent(s)/guardian(s) individually prior to and at beginning of class
  • Maintain a dynamic, fun, motivational, and professional demeanor when leading class
  • Demonstrate and manage the implementation of various exercises
  • Ensure cleanliness of the center
  • Effectively use the KS Coach’s App to record class data and provide records of data for parents (attendance, awards, etc.)
  • Communicate professionally with co-workers
  • Complete trainings as directed
  • Must be able to work in a physically intensive environment - coaches may cover multiple miles in a shift moving through class, lifting and repeatedly moving equipment up to 25 pounds in weight.
  • Must be comfortable working "hands-on" with kids to ensure proper technique and ensure student safety.
  • Assist parents of students, ages 3 and younger, with the direction and flow of a class
  • Attend monthly center staff programming meetings to receive training for next' month's curriculum
  • Attend additional mandatory staff meetings as required by KidStrong Management
  • (Optional) Learn and manage Coach KidStrong Camp - special classes held by centers when local schools are not operating (for example: Winter Break, Summer Break)

Job Qualifications

  • Passion for working with children is non-negotiable!
  • Prior experience coaching students within the appropriate KidStrong age is preferred
  • Prior experience speaking to and educating parents on the KidStrong curriculum
  • Intermediate knowledge of physiology, exercise techniques, and body mechanics
  • CPR certified
  • Positive, motivating, and effective interpersonal communication skills
  • Self-starter who just gets a job done
  • If you enjoy the spotlight, this position was meant for you!

Supervisory Responsibilities

This position has no direct supervisory responsibilities, but will be mentoring so communication and interpersonal skills are important.

Sphere of Interaction

Coaches will work closely with center leadership, families, and members of the HQ team.
